Physical properties

Hardness about 6.5–7 Mohs; opaque salmon-pink to tan with dark red-brown veins, earthy to vitreous luster, cryptocrystalline quartz, and no visible cleavage. The smooth rounded surface indicates natural water-wear or tumbling.

Formation & geological history

Jasper forms when silica-rich fluids replace or cement volcanic or sedimentary material, commonly incorporating iron oxides that create red, brown, and pink patterns. Its precise geological age cannot be determined from the image; deposits occur from Precambrian to younger rocks.

Uses & applications

Used for cabochons, beads, carvings, tumbled stones, and ornamental objects; occasionally as decorative aggregate. This appears to be a common lapidary-grade pebble.

Geological facts

Jasper is an opaque variety of chalcedony or microcrystalline quartz, distinguished from agate by its lack of translucency. Its color patterns are caused mainly by hematite, limonite, and other iron minerals.

Field identification & locations

Identify it by its opaque appearance, waxy/vitreous polish, hardness, and red-brown iron staining; it should scratch glass but not be scratched by a steel blade. Common in volcanic terrains, alluvial gravels, and many worldwide jasper localities.
